What Is the Hall of Presidents Lobby?

The Hall of Presidents lobby serves as the primary entrance, orientation, and queuing area for the adjacent main show building, which features a seated theater presentation of all U.S. presidential figures. The space sets expectations for the show, provides practical amenities, and organizes visitor flow before guests enter the theater itself. The lobby area includes ticketing, information, queue corridors, and pre-show elements that frame the experience.

Architectural and Thematic Context

Designed to evoke an American-historical atmosphere, the lobby incorporates period theming, flags, portraits, and informational elements that align with the overall show narrative. Its scale and circulation design directly influence crowd management, particularly during peak attendance windows.
